Mining Society

The Mining Society is the official academic, professional, and student body of the Department of Mining Engineering, IIT (BHU) Varanasi — established to promote academic excellence, professional development, and holistic growth among students and faculty.

We keep members updated with the latest developments in mining engineering, enhance communication and leadership skills, and foster social, cultural, and intellectual activities through lectures, seminars, workshops, and technical events.

Membership is open to all faculty, students, and research scholars of the department. Governed by an Executive Committee headed by the Head of Department as Ex-Officio President, with elected student representatives managing day-to-day activities.

About Us

A Century of Mining
Engineering Excellence

The Department of Mining Engineering at IIT (BHU) Varanasi was established in 1923 — the first of its kind in India. Conceived by Bharat Ratna Pandit Madan Mohan Malaviya, it has since been at the forefront of mining education, research, and industry collaboration.

The department awarded India's first Ph.D. in Mining Engineering in 1964 and continues to produce engineers who lead the nation's mineral industry. With 19 fully equipped laboratories and an underground experimental model mine, it remains unparalleled in hands-on research infrastructure.
